Understanding Voice Search and Its Impact
Voice search allows users to speak their queries instead of typing them. This technology relies heavily on natural language processing and conversational keywords. Websites optimized for voice search tend to rank higher in voice results, which can lead to increased traffic.
Key Strategies for Voice Search Optimization
1. Use Natural Language and Conversational Keywords
Incorporate long-tail keywords and natural language phrases that people are likely to speak. For example, instead of "best Italian restaurants," use "What are the best Italian restaurants near me?"
2. Optimize for Local Search
Many voice searches are local in nature. Ensure your website includes your business's name, address, and phone number (NAP), and register your site on local directories and Google My Business.
3. Improve Website Speed and Mobile Friendliness
Voice searches are often performed on mobile devices. A fast, responsive website enhances user experience and helps improve your search rankings.
Technical SEO for Voice Search
1. Use Structured Data Markup
Implement schema markup to help search engines understand your content better. Rich snippets can increase your chances of appearing in voice search results.
2. Create Clear and Concise Content
Answer common questions related to your niche clearly and directly. Use headings and bullet points to organize information for easy retrieval by voice assistants.
Preparing for Launch
Before launching your website, review your content and technical setup to ensure voice search compatibility. Conduct test queries to see how your site performs and make adjustments as needed.
